Job Overview

We are seeking an enthusiastic, lively, and dedicated Restaurant Manager to lead our team and oversee daily operations. In this role, you will lead our Front-of-House (FOH) staff, partner with the kitchen team, drive foot traffic, and ensure every guest receives a warm, memorable dining experience.

If you are a passionate hospitality professional who loves working with people, possesses strong leadership abilities, and is eager to learn and grow with our brand, we want to hear from you!

Key Responsibilities

1. Operations & Kitchen Liaison

Organize daily operational workflows, manage shift scheduling, and ensure strict adherence to hygiene, safety, and health regulations.
Utilize kitchen experience to ensure seamless communication and coordination between the Front of House and Back of House.

2. Team Leadership & Development

Directly manage, motivate, and coordinate the Front-of-House team.
Train, mentor, and monitor staff performance with high precision and attention to detail.
Proactively manage team dynamics, resolving conflicts and handling operational challenges efficiently.

3. Guest Experience & Business Growth

Welcome guests warmly in person, make personalized menu recommendations, and engage with diners to guarantee total satisfaction.
Maintain a vibrant atmosphere on the floor that encourages repeat business and helps drive foot traffic.
Maintain customer relations
Participate in creative thinking to drive more foot traffic.

Requirements & Qualifications

Experience: Minimum 4 years of experience as a Front-of-House Manager in a high-volume restaurant setting and fine dining. Kitchen experience is required.

Education & Certifications:

High School Diploma or equivalent required (Degree or Diploma in Hospitality Management or Business preferred).
Valid Food Safety Manager Certification (e.g., ServSafe) and local Alcohol Service Certification.

Technical Skills: Proficiency with modern POS systems, digital scheduling, and inventory management software.

Availability: Ability to work a flexible schedule, including nights, weekends, and holidays.

Key Competencies & Qualities

Exceptional Interpersonal Skills: Highly professional with a natural talent for welcoming guests, serving others, and building rapport.

Leadership & Team Management: Proven ability to inspire staff, foster teamwork, and lead by example.

High Attention to Detail: Precise in monitoring service standards, floor presentation, and guest feedback.

Enthusiasm & Passion: Genuine excitement for food, wine, and creating memorable dining experiences.

Problem-Solving: Calm under pressure, with strong conflict-resolution skills.
